100% true – no native snakes here. Ice Age covered Ireland in glaciers, so cold-blooded reptiles couldn't survive. When the ice melted, the Irish Sea had already formed, blocking them from returning. Britain stayed connected to Europe longer, which is why they have snakes and we don't. Saint Patrick's story is just a legend – probably symbolic.
